Robert Mapplethorpe made mixed media works featuring photos of men he gathered from pornographic magazines, found items and painting. He used a Polaroid SX-70 camera to make his own images for his creations. This led to his becoming a photographic portraitist. He worked for Andy Warhol on "Interview" magazine.

Samuel Jones Wagstaff Jr. was an American art curator and collector, as well as the artistic mentor and benefactor of Robert Mapplethorpe and Patti Smith. A supporter of Pop Art, Minimalism, and Conceptual Art, he was drawn to Mapplethorpe's photography and championed it as fine art. Wagstaff became Mapplethorpe's lover and lifetime companion.

Robert Mapplethorpe (born Nov. 4, 1946, New York, N.Y., U.S.—died March 9, 1989, Boston, Mass.) was an American photographer who was noted for austere photographs of flowers, celebrities, and male nudes; among the latter were some that proved controversial because of their explicitly homoerotic and sadomasochistic themes.. Mapplethorpe attended the Pratt Institute in New York City (1963-70).
